Overcoming Hyperinflation with Bitcoin and Stablecoin Savings

Hyperinflation is a daunting economic challenge that can erode the value of a nation's currency to the point where savings become virtually worthless. In such turbulent times, traditional banking systems often fail to offer reliable protection for one's wealth. However, the emergence of digital currencies such as Bitcoin and stablecoins offers a beacon of hope for individuals and businesses seeking to safeguard their assets.

The Intricacies of Hyperinflation

Hyperinflation occurs when the rate of price increase for goods and services skyrockets, leading to a rapid devaluation of the currency. Countries experiencing this phenomenon often see their savings accounts, bank deposits, and even physical cash lose value almost daily. Governments might try to control inflation through austerity measures, but these often come with significant social and economic costs. For those affected, the need to find a reliable means of preserving wealth becomes urgent.

Bitcoin: A Store of Value

Bitcoin, often referred to as digital gold, was designed to function as a decentralized and borderless currency. Unlike fiat currencies, Bitcoin's supply is capped at 21 million coins, which inherently creates scarcity. This scarcity makes Bitcoin an appealing store of value, especially in regions where hyperinflation threatens the local currency.

One of Bitcoin's most significant advantages in such contexts is its immutable nature. The code governing Bitcoin cannot be altered by any government or central authority, which means its value isn't subject to political or economic manipulation. This feature provides a level of stability that is absent in traditional currencies.

Stablecoins: The Hybrid Solution

While Bitcoin offers a high level of security and decentralization, stablecoins provide a different kind of stability. Stablecoins are cryptocurrencies pegged to the value of traditional assets like the US Dollar, gold, or even a basket of commodities. This pegging mechanism ensures that stablecoins maintain a consistent value, irrespective of the volatility in the broader cryptocurrency market or the hyperinflation in the fiat economy.

Stablecoins are particularly useful for everyday transactions and short-term savings. Unlike Bitcoin, they can be easily converted back and forth with fiat currencies without incurring significant transaction fees. This dual functionality makes stablecoins an attractive option for those who need both stability and liquidity.

Practical Considerations for Adoption

Adopting Bitcoin and stablecoins as savings vehicles involves understanding the nuances of digital wallets, security protocols, and transaction fees. Here are some practical considerations:

Digital Wallets: To store Bitcoin and stablecoins, one needs a digital wallet. These wallets can be hardware-based (like Ledger or Trezor) or software-based (like Exodus or Trust Wallet). Each type has its advantages and disadvantages in terms of security and convenience.

Security: Security is paramount when dealing with digital currencies. Users must safeguard their private keys and use multi-factor authentication where possible. Backup strategies, like air-gapped hardware wallets, can provide an additional layer of security.

Transaction Fees: While Bitcoin transactions may incur higher fees during periods of network congestion, stablecoin transactions typically have lower fees due to their integration with established blockchain networks.

Legal and Regulatory Environment: The legal status of cryptocurrencies varies widely across countries. Understanding local regulations is crucial to avoid legal pitfalls.

Venezuela: A Case Study in Hyperinflation

Venezuela's economic crisis, marked by hyperinflation rates that have soared to astronomical levels, provides a stark example of the need for alternative financial systems. Since 2016, the country has experienced hyperinflation that has rendered the national currency nearly worthless.

Bitcoin as a Hedge

In Venezuela, Bitcoin has emerged as a crucial hedge against hyperinflation. With its decentralized nature, Bitcoin allows individuals to store value outside the reach of government control. Many Venezuelans have turned to Bitcoin to protect their wealth, using it to make purchases, store savings, and even as a medium of exchange in a cash-scarce economy.

Stablecoins in Everyday Transactions

Stablecoins have also played a significant role in Venezuela. Wrapped in the stability of the US Dollar, stablecoins like Tether (USDT) and USD Coin (USDC) have facilitated everyday transactions. These currencies allow Venezuelans to bypass the hyperinflated local currency and engage in trade and commerce with a stable value.

Zimbabwe: Lessons from a Hyperinflationary Past

Zimbabwe provides another instructive case study. The country's hyperinflation crisis in the late 2000s saw currency values plummet to the point where a single loaf of bread could cost a trillion Zimbabwean dollars. In response, the country abandoned its national currency in favor of foreign currencies like the US Dollar.

Understanding Social Tokens

Before we dive into the nuts and bolts, let’s get a clear understanding of what a social token actually is. Unlike traditional cryptocurrencies, social tokens are designed to reward participation and engagement within a community. They can be used for voting, earning rewards, accessing exclusive content, or even participating in governance.

The concept of social tokens is rooted in the idea of decentralized communities where members have a voice and a stake in the direction and success of the project. These tokens are built on blockchain technology, ensuring transparency, security, and immutable records of transactions.

Designing Your Token

Once you have a clear vision and narrative, it’s time to design your token. This involves several key elements:

Token Symbol and Name: Choose a memorable and meaningful name and symbol for your token. This will be your brand’s face in the blockchain world. Blockchain Platform: Decide on the blockchain platform where your token will be deployed.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, and Polygon are popular choices due to their robust infrastructure and developer support. Token Standard: Determine whether your token will follow a standard like ERC-20 (for Ethereum) or BEP-20 (for Binance Smart Chain). These standards define the technical specifications of your token. Initial Supply and Distribution: Decide on the total supply of your token and how it will be distributed initially. Consider a mix of public sale, private sale, and airdrops to different community members.
